    S60 d5 euro 4 quickness question?

    So I picked up my 2006 euro 4 185bhp d5 s60 the weekend, carbis fantastic except the performance I was expecting, to to clarify, I put it againts my euro 3 s60 d5, cars side by side in 3rd at 2k rpm, the euro 3 (163bhp) pulls away for a second then both cars are the same, the 185 cannot pull closer towards the 163, I was expecting it to be a fraction quicker than wat it is, any ideas???? I know the euro 4 runs a bigger turbo and that expalains the slight pull the 163 gets. Any ideas appreciated
